Understanding the potential conditions that may accompany Anorexia and Autism is crucial for comprehensive care and support. Here, we delve into these associations and offer practical insights to enhance well-being:
Conditions Associated with Anorexia:
- Osteoporosis: Anorexia’s impact on bone health can be mitigated with calcium-rich foods and supplements.
- Heart Problems: Prioritize heart-healthy habits and regular check-ups to safeguard cardiac health.
- Depression & Anxiety: Seek therapy and support to address concurrent mental health challenges.
- Anemia: Consume iron-rich foods to counteract anemia caused by inadequate iron intake.
- Gastrointestinal Issues: Manage digestive problems with smaller, frequent meals and proper hydration.
Conditions Associated with Autism:
- Sensory Sensitivities: Create sensory-friendly environments and utilize tools for sensory regulation.
- Communication Challenges: Employ visual aids and alternative communication methods.
- Executive Function Difficulties: Implement routines and visual schedules for improved organization.
- Meltdowns: Identify triggers and employ calming techniques like deep pressure or sensory breaks.
- Social Struggles: Enhance social skills through role-play and structured social activities.
Remember, individual experiences vary, so tailor strategies to specific needs and consult healthcare professionals or therapists when necessary.
